Free Fundraising Letter Templates And Examples For Nonprofit Organizations
Fundraising letters remain a powerful tool for nonprofit organizations seeking to secure donations from supporters. While digital communication channels have grown in prominence, direct mail fundraising continues to demonstrate remarkable effectiveness. According to research cited by industry experts, the average response rate for direct mail campaigns stands at 4.4%, which is 37 times higher than the average email marketing rate of 0.12%. This statistical advantage explains why many organizations continue to invest in well-crafted fundraising letters to connect with potential donors and communicate their mission effectively.
The Effectiveness of Direct Mail Fundraising
Despite misconceptions about the high cost of direct mail fundraising, strategic implementation can yield significant returns for nonprofit organizations. Direct mail campaigns allow organizations to segment potential sponsors and send donation request letters to targeted groups that are likely to contribute. This targeted approach maximizes the return on investment and increases the likelihood of securing donations.
The key to successful direct mail fundraising lies in developing a clear fundraising goal and identifying the most appropriate audience for the appeal. When implemented effectively, fundraising letters can convert casual supporters into dedicated donors by combining heartfelt storytelling with a clear call to action. The personal nature of a well-crafted letter often creates a stronger connection than digital alternatives, leading to more meaningful engagement and increased giving.

How to Use Fundraising Letter Examples Effectively
Fundraising letter examples serve as valuable resources for organizations seeking to improve their solicitation efforts. These samples provide a clear picture of all the information that should be included in an effective fundraising letter, from proper salutations to important donation details and contact information.
When utilizing fundraising letter templates, organizations should remember to customize the content to reflect their unique identity and programs. Different types of fundraising letters require different tones and approaches. For instance, a school fundraising letter will employ a different tone from a church fundraising letter or a sponsorship request for a mission trip. Organizations must ensure that their communications align with their brand voice and resonate with their target audience.
After drafting a fundraising letter, it is advisable to seek feedback from design team members and other stakeholders within the organization. This collaborative approach helps identify areas for improvement and ensures the final letter is polished and effective. By incorporating multiple perspectives, organizations can refine their messaging and increase the likelihood of a positive response from potential donors.
Sample Fundraising Letters
Annual Giving Appeal
Date [Donor Name] [Donor Address] [City, State ZIP]
Dear [Donor Name],
Thank you for standing with [Organization] over the past year. Your generosity provided tutoring and hot meals to more than 300 neighborhood children. As our new fiscal year begins, we invite you to renew your support so these vital programs can continue without interruption.
A gift of $100 today will supply one month of after-school snacks for an entire classroom. If you are able to contribute $250 or more, you will also help fund a weekend reading camp that boosts literacy scores by 18 percent on average. Every donation, regardless of size, makes a measurable difference.
Please use the enclosed reply card or visit [secure link] by June 30 to ensure we can keep every child's promise of a brighter future. Thank you for being the heart of our mission.
Sincerely, [Your Name] Executive Director, [Organization]

Impact Story-Based Appeal
Dear [Donor's Name],
I hope this letter finds you well. Today, I'm writing to share a story that I believe will touch your heart.
Last month, we met John, a father of two who had been struggling to provide for his family. After losing his job during the pandemic, John turned to us for help. Thanks to the support of donors like you, we were able to provide him with essential resources and job training. Now, John is back on his feet, working a full-time job, and supporting his family once again.
This is the kind of impact your donation can have. With just $20, you can help families like John's get the support they need to thrive.
Will you join us in making a difference?
Thank you for your continued generosity.
With heartfelt gratitude, [Your Name] [Your Position] [Your Organization]

Measuring and Analyzing Campaign Results
After every fundraising effort, it is crucial to measure the results to analyze performance and refine strategies for future campaigns. Tracking key metrics provides valuable insights into the effectiveness of fundraising letters and helps organizations optimize their approach.
Key performance indicators (KPIs) that organizations should track include: - Response rates: The percentage of recipients who respond to the fundraising appeal - Average donation size: The typical amount given by donors - Cost per dollar raised: The total cost of the campaign divided by the total amount raised
These metrics provide insights into the efficiency and effectiveness of campaign letters. For example, a response rate of 10% might indicate that the messaging is resonating strongly with donors.
To effectively track these metrics, organizations can use customer relationship management (CRM) systems or spreadsheets to record donor interactions, giving history, and campaign results. By analyzing trends in donor behavior—such as identifying seasons when giving is highest or lowest—organizations can optimize future campaigns by focusing on what works.
Creating detailed reports for stakeholders is also essential, as these reports should include campaign performance, KPIs, and any insights gained from the data. This transparent reporting helps demonstrate the impact of fundraising efforts and informs strategic decision-making.
Legal Considerations for Fundraising Letters
Nonprofit organizations must be aware of various legal considerations when creating and distributing fundraising letters. These considerations may include:
- Compliance with state and federal regulations regarding charitable solicitations
- Proper disclosure of the organization's tax-exempt status
- Clear representation of how donations will be used
- Honesty in all statements about the organization's programs and impact
- Adherence to privacy laws regarding donor information
Organizations should consult with legal counsel familiar with nonprofit regulations to ensure their fundraising communications comply with all applicable laws and regulations. This proactive approach helps protect the organization's reputation and maintain donor trust.
